Congregate Residential Counselor - Per Diem
On-site · Plymouth, Massachusetts, United States
Job Summary
The role of Congregate Residential Counselor focuses on making a difference in the lives of youth who have experienced trauma and significant emotional and behavioral challenges. Responsibilities include being physically active for shifts, participating in verbal de-escalation, and physical intervention with youth. Candidates should have a high school diploma or equivalent and preferably experience working with youth. Staff receive training in behavior support, crisis management, and trauma-informed care, emphasizing a child-centered, team approach to care.
Required Qualifications
- HS diploma or equivalency
- Experience working with youth, particularly in a similar setting preferred
Additional Requirements
- Passing the CORI/background check and having a valid ID
- Ability to work evenings, holidays, weekend shifts as required
